Zr3(Mn1−xNix)3O (Zr3Mn2.4Ni0.6O) Crystal Structure
General Information
- Phase Label(s): Zr3Mn2.4Ni0.6O
- Structure Class(es): η carbide
- Classification by Properties: –
- Mineral Name(s): –
- Pearson Symbol: cF112
- Space Group: 227
- Phase Prototype: W3Fe3C
- Measurement Detail(s): automatic diffractometer (determination of cell parameters), neutrons; λ = 0.142 nm (determination of cell parameters), T = 295 K (determination of cell parameters)
- Phase Class(es): –
- Compound Class(es): oxide
- Interpretation Detail(s): cell parameters determined and structure type assigned
- Sample Detail(s): sample prepared from Zr, Mn, Ni, two-phase sample, powder (determination of cell parameters)
Substance Summary
- Standard Formula: Zr3Mn2.4Ni0.6O
- Alphabetic Formula: Mn2.4Ni0.6OZr3
- Published Formula: Zr3(Mn1−xNix)3O
- Refined Formula: –
- Wyckoff Sequence: –
- Z Formula Units: 16
- Density: ρ = 7.30 Mg·m−3
